+ System/USB/IO/Synchronous/Enumerator.hs view
@@ -0,0 +1,157 @@+{-# LANGUAGE CPP, UnicodeSyntax, NoImplicitPrelude, FlexibleContexts #-}++--------------------------------------------------------------------------------+-- |+-- Module      :  System.USB.IO.Synchronous.Enumerator+-- Copyright   :  (c) 2009–2010 Bas van Dijk+-- License     :  BSD3 (see the file LICENSE)+-- Maintainer  :  Bas van Dijk <v.dijk.bas@gmail.com>+--+-- Iteratee enumerators for endpoints.+--+--------------------------------------------------------------------------------++module System.USB.IO.Synchronous.Enumerator+    ( enumReadBulk+    , enumReadInterrupt+    ) where+++--------------------------------------------------------------------------------+-- Imports+--------------------------------------------------------------------------------++-- from base:+import Prelude               ( fromInteger, fromIntegral )+import Data.Function         ( ($) )+import Data.Word             ( Word8 )+import Data.Maybe            ( Maybe(Nothing, Just) )+import Control.Monad         ( return, (>>=), fail )+import Text.Show             ( show )+import Foreign.Storable      ( peek )+import Foreign.Ptr           ( castPtr )++-- from base-unicode-symbols:+import Data.Eq.Unicode       ( (≡), (≢) )+import Data.Bool.Unicode     ( (∧) )++-- from bindings-libusb:+import Bindings.Libusb ( c'libusb_bulk_transfer, c'libusb_interrupt_transfer+                       , c'LIBUSB_SUCCESS, c'LIBUSB_ERROR_TIMEOUT+                       )++-- from transformers:+import Control.Monad.IO.Class ( liftIO )++-- from MonadCatchIO-transformers:+import Control.Monad.CatchIO ( MonadCatchIO )++-- from MonadCatchIO-transformers-foreign:+import Control.Monad.CatchIO.Foreign ( alloca, allocaBytes )++-- from iteratee:+import Data.Iteratee.Base ( EnumeratorGM+                          , StreamG(Chunk)+                          , IterGV(Done, Cont)+                          , runIter+                          , enumErr+                          , throwErr+                          )+import Data.Iteratee.Base.StreamChunk ( ReadableChunk(readFromPtr) )++-- from usb:+import System.USB.DeviceHandling ( DeviceHandle )+import System.USB.Descriptors    ( EndpointAddress )+import System.USB.IO.Synchronous ( Timeout, Size )++import System.USB.Unsafe ( C'TransferFunc+                         , getDevHndlPtr+                         , marshalEndpointAddress+                         , convertUSBException+                         )++#ifdef __HADDOCK__+import System.USB.Descriptors    ( maxPacketSize, endpointMaxPacketSize )+#endif+++--------------------------------------------------------------------------------+-- Enumerators+--------------------------------------------------------------------------------++enumReadBulk ∷ (ReadableChunk s Word8, MonadCatchIO m)+             ⇒ DeviceHandle    -- ^ A handle for the device to communicate with.+             → EndpointAddress -- ^ The address of a valid 'In' and 'Bulk'+                               --   endpoint to communicate with. Make sure the+                               --   endpoint belongs to the current alternate+                               --   setting of a claimed interface which belongs+                               --   to the device.+             → Size            -- ^ Chunk size. A good value for this would be+                               --   the @'maxPacketSize' . 'endpointMaxPacketSize'@.+             → Timeout         -- ^ Timeout (in milliseconds) that this function+                               --   should wait for each chunk before giving up+                               --   due to no response being received.  For no+                               --   timeout, use value 0.+             → EnumeratorGM s Word8 m α+enumReadBulk = enumRead c'libusb_bulk_transfer++enumReadInterrupt ∷ (ReadableChunk s Word8, MonadCatchIO m)+                  ⇒ DeviceHandle    -- ^ A handle for the device to communicate+                                    --   with.+                  → EndpointAddress -- ^ The address of a valid 'In' and+                                    --   'Interrupt' endpoint to communicate+                                    --   with. Make sure the endpoint belongs to+                                    --   the current alternate setting of a+                                    --   claimed interface which belongs to the+                                    --   device.+                  → Size            -- ^ Chunk size. A good value for this would+                                    --   be the @'maxPacketSize' . 'endpointMaxPacketSize'@.+                  → Timeout         -- ^ Timeout (in milliseconds) that this+                                    --   function should wait for each chunk+                                    --   before giving up due to no response+                                    --   being received.  For no timeout, use+                                    --   value 0.+                  → EnumeratorGM s Word8 m α+enumReadInterrupt = enumRead c'libusb_interrupt_transfer+++--------------------------------------------------------------------------------++enumRead ∷ (ReadableChunk s Word8, MonadCatchIO m)+         ⇒ C'TransferFunc → ( DeviceHandle+                            → EndpointAddress+                            → Size+                            → Timeout+                            → EnumeratorGM s Word8 m α+                            )+enumRead c'transfer = \devHndl+                       endpoint+                       chunkSize+                       timeout → \iter →+    alloca $ \transferredPtr →+      allocaBytes chunkSize $ \dataPtr →+        let loop i1 = do+              err ← liftIO $ c'transfer (getDevHndlPtr devHndl)+                                        (marshalEndpointAddress endpoint)+                                        (castPtr dataPtr)+                                        (fromIntegral chunkSize)+                                        transferredPtr+                                        (fromIntegral timeout)+              if err ≢ c'LIBUSB_SUCCESS ∧+                 err ≢ c'LIBUSB_ERROR_TIMEOUT+                then enumErr (show $ convertUSBException err) i1+                else do+                  t ← liftIO $ peek transferredPtr+                  if t ≡ 0+                    then return i1+                    else do+                      s ← liftIO $ readFromPtr dataPtr $ fromIntegral t+                      r ← runIter i1 $ Chunk s+                      case r of+                        Done x _        → return $ return x+                        Cont i2 Nothing → loop i2+                        Cont _ (Just e) → return $ throwErr e+        in loop iter+++-- The End ---------------------------------------------------------------------
